织梦友链的php⽂件是什么,织梦友情链接模块样式怎么修改
织梦友情链接模块样式怎么修改?
最近在接到⼀个新的⽹站时遇到了⼀些问题,该⽹站要的是把友情链接的模块进⾏修改⼀下,我们所⽤的是织梦的⼀个模版,这个问题也是⼤多数的同学遇到的问题就是修改模板底层样式,⽐如flink友情链接模块
图⽚:{dede:flink row=’24′ type=’image’ titlelen=”24″ typeid=”0″}
底层标签 [field:link /
{/dede:flink}
⽂字:{dede:flink row=’24′ type=’text’ titlelen=”24″ typeid=”0″}
底层标签 [field:link /]{/dede:flink}
row=’24′ 表⽰读取24个,如果row不设置,则默认为24,
titlelen=”24″ 表⽰友情链接为⽂字形式,⽹站名称取24字符宽度,⽹站编码GBK则12个汉字,⽹站编码为UTF-8则为8个汉字.
typeid=”0″ 1 综合⽹站 2 娱乐类 3 教育类 4 计算机类 5 电⼦商务 6 ⽹上信息 7 论坛类 8 其它类型如果typeid=”0″或者不填,则读取全部类型,type=’image’
type=’text’
dede友情链接标签知识
仿站的时候织梦CMS默认友情链接标签{dede:flink row='24'}在默认情况下底层模板会⽣成
样式呢?如何去掉这个默认样式呢?⾸页模板中没有发现啊?其实这个底层模板是在flink.lib.php ⽂件
中写⼊的。
织梦cms收费7800打开/include/taglib/flink.lib.php ⽂件到:if(trim($ctag->GetInnerText())=='') $innertext = "
[field:link /]";
去掉即可。
还有⼀个更简单的⽅法,就是直接使⽤str_replace函数在标签中进⾏替换即可。
代码为:{dede:flink row='24' function="(str_replace(array('
',''),'',@me))"/}
只是⼤家要注意array这个是⼀个数组⽽已。同理,这⽅法可以适⽤于很多地⽅。也是php中⼀个⽐较重要的函数。所以⼤家在运⽤的时候⼀定要注意⼀下这类的问题。
相关资源:

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。